65 years ago, President Ho Chi Minh called on all classes of people to enthusiastically plant trees and forests and he launched the first Tet tree planting movement in the country. Since then, the tree planting movement has become a beautiful traditional cultural feature of our people.
Following Uncle Ho's teachings, in recent years, the armed forces of Can Tho City have actively responded to the movement "Planting trees to forever remember Uncle Ho" with many good and creative ways. Agencies and units have planted hundreds of thousands of trees, of many varieties, not only having economic value, but also contributing to greening the barracks, shading the training grounds, contributing to building a "bright - green - clean - beautiful" cultural environment.

Speaking at the ceremony, Colonel Tran Quoc Khoi, Deputy Commissar of the Can Tho City Military Command, said: Currently, the speed of urbanization, environmental pollution, and global climate change have seriously affected people's lives and the development of not only our country but also many countries in the world.
Therefore, we must correctly perceive and actively implement Uncle Ho's teachings on the great benefits of planting trees and protecting forests. This is an urgent task, ensuring the rapid and sustainable development of the country.

Colonel Tran Quoc Khoi requested Party committees and commanders of agencies and units to actively propagate and educate cadres, soldiers, defense workers and civil servants to properly understand the purpose, significance, great and long-term effects of the movement "Tet tree planting to forever remember Uncle Ho"; at the same time, it is necessary to organize, launch and maintain the movement as a regular activity of organizations and individuals in each agency and unit.
Agencies and units actively plant trees according to plans, barracks planning, training grounds and regular construction procedures; tree planting must ensure techniques, each tree must survive and develop well, to increase coverage, protect the environment, and serve the training and rehearsal tasks of the agency or unit.
